Nylon vs Delrin: Which Plastic for Your Application

Nylon and Delrin (acetal/POM) are two of the most common engineering plastics for CNC-machined parts, but they behave very differently under load, moisture, and heat. Choosing between them comes down to your application’s specific demands: Nylon offers superior toughness and wear resistance, while Delrin delivers better dimensional stability and lower moisture absorption.
